The rates of soil displacement by water erosion are estimated by way of the GIS raster scheme. Using a GIS raster scheme applied to the USLE model means hypothesizing that each cell is independent from the others with respect to soil erosion. Soil erosion (synonym to RUSLE soil loss, Supplementary Notice 2) refers to the quantity of sediment that reaches the tip of a specified area (cell) on a hillslope that experiences lack of soil by water erosion.

Scale back Soil Compaction: Roots want to be able to grow deep into the soil. When soil is compacted roots is probably not capable of finding the moisture or the nutrients they need to thrive. You can scale back soil compaction by minimizing visitors or grazing when the soil is wet. There are six different layers or horizons that make up a mature soil profile. These layers or horizons are represented by alphabets O, A, E, C, B, and R. Immature soils lack some of these layers. ‘O’ is for organic. This layer is the uppermost layer of the soil wealthy in organic matter, such because the remains of plants and lifeless animals.

Along with modifying the properties of inorganic soils, some soils (peats) are composed fully of decaying plant matter. Peat is normally waterlogged and lacking in oxygen which prevents, or slows, the technique of decomposition so that over very long time periods deep peat soils can develop. Structure - Soil structure is the association of soil particles into small clumps, called "peds". A lot just like the components in cake batter bind collectively to form a cake, soil particles (sand, silt, clay, and organic matter) bind together to type peds. Peds have various shapes depending on their "ingredients" and the conditions below which the peds formed: getting wet and drying out, freezing and thawing--even individuals walking on or farming the soil impacts the shapes of peds.
